★ 5★ 4★ 3★ 2★ 1Our daughter has been taking Japanese language lessons for about three years at The Arts Center For All. It's her favorite activity of the week. The setting is friendly and welcoming, and the quality of instruction is great. They encourage her to push herself, but also let her learn at her own pace. As a result, she's made great progress learning this very challenging language while keeping it fun. The small class size is perfect, offering her the chance to get personalized attention while also encouraging interactions with classmates. We feel very lucky to have found The Arts Center For All.
May 28 · Donna ChunWe love The Arts Center for All! My daughter has taken piano there for several years and has learned so much. Along with learning how to play and read music, she has gained tremendous confidence through recitals and performances. The staff are so warm and caring and have several events throughout the year to help us all learn more about music, art, and world cultures. It is a wonderful establishment and I would highly recommend for anyone looking to take up a new craft.
May 12 · JoAnna JohnsonMy daughter has been taking piano lessons at the Arts Center for All since December 2018. Her instruction has been highly effective and she always looks forward to her lesson. She has had the opportunity to play in recitals and in front of judges. In addition to the musical side of the lessons, she has been instructed on presentation and confidence. Music is something that can be enjoyed late in life and I’m so happy she enjoys the Arts Center For All as much as she does and continues to thrive!
May 25 · Brooke JonesMy son and daughter have been taking music lessons (guitar and piano) at the The Arts Center For All for the past 2 years (now ages 9&6).They both really enjoy their weekly lessons and continue to improve. The teachers are amazing and very sweet with my children.I would highly recommend The Arts Center for anyone interested in learning the arts.
May 13 · Siri ThomasWe have been with The Arts Center For All since 2012, and their professionalism and expertise in teaching music, dance, art, and language is superb. In particular, piano is our current focus. Through the years, the material has become more advanced, but despite this, we feel that we are supported every step of the way. Summer camps are also a great highlight and they incorporate a wide variety of the arts with lots of fun and friendship along the way. We highly recommend checking them out and seeing for yourself what wonderful experiences you'll have when you join The Arts Center For All family.
